Tennis balls are sold in cans containing 3 balls. What would be the total cost of one dozen tennis balls if the price can was $2.49?

Answer:

$9.96

Step-by-step explanation:

12 tennis balls can be split into 4 cans since 12÷3=4.

2.49×4=9.96

So, the total cost of 12 tennis balls is $9.96.
